Farmer. WWI veteran, Company M 352nd Infantry, May 27, 1918 to April 15, 1919. Lived on Rural Route 4, Bernard in 1917. Moved to Chicago in the late 1920s, settling at 636 North Pine Avenue in the Austin neighborhood. Worked at the Boston Store (no relation to the national chain) in Chicago at State & Madison. Later worked as a guard at Zenith Radio in Chicago. Died at St Anne's Hospital and buried in Mount Carmel Cemetery, Hillside, IL. Lived at 1055 North Long Avenue at time of death.
